Transponder chip
The Ford Ka key is made from a tubular, steel blade with a notched edge and an black plastic head that houses a transponder chip. The transponder chip is used to prevent the car from starting when another key is used. This technology has been credited in reducing car thefts. This type of key also comes with a security indicator. You can find this light on the dashboard or in the center console of the vehicle.
A Ford key has to have a plastic head and a transponder chip. It can't be made of plain brass. To unlock the car, the chip must be programmed. You will require a Ford key cutter and a dealer who can provide this equipment to program your key.

Change the battery in the remote-key fob
It's simple to replace the battery in your remote key fob when it's lost. Key fobs are typically equipped with three-volt battery packs that can be purchased at any electronics store or from the dealer for your vehicle. Change the battery is easy and typically does not require any special tools. Follow the steps provided by the manufacturer or on the internet.
First, look at the battery connector's terminals. If the connections appear to be loose, the connector terminals may be broken. It could be necessary to solder the connections back in place. Also, look at the buttons. They may be loose due to an incorrect soldering process or possibly damage. Try soldering them back into place, but if they don't function, you'll have to replace the remote.
The battery could be defective if the Ford Ka remote key fob does not unlock the car when you press it. The battery may be old or it isn't functioning under stress. Consult an ASE-certified mechanic in case you are uncertain about your capacity to replace the battery.
